TEZPUR, May 12: Lokopriya Gopinath Bordoloi Regional Institute of Mental Health (LGBRIMH), Tezpur observed the International Nurses’ Day, 2023 with the theme of the year – ‘Our Nurses, Our Future’ on Friday.
The programme for the day was started with hoisting of the flag by Kalpana Hazarika, assistant matron of the institute followed by the lighting of the lamp paying tribute to ‘The Lady with the Lamp’.
Dr Arunjyoti Baruah, professor and head, department of Psychiatric Nursing, LGBRIMH delivered the welcome address while the nurses of the institute inaugurated the program by presenting the song of the institute.
Dr Hemanta Dutta, deputy director, and Dr Jyoti Hazarika, medical superintendent, LGBRIMH addressed the audience and narrated the Nurses’ Day message.
For the occasion different programmes were held including essay, quiz and other competitions among students and nurses, during the Nurses’ Week and prizes were also distributed to the winners. The prize distribution programme was followed by a short video presentation on LGBRIMH nurses’ annual activities. Also, the students and staff nurses of LGBRIMH performed different cultural programs for the occasion. The program concluded with a vote of thanks by Thresiamma M F Chetry, I/C matron of the institute.
